basic_ios::imbue

로케일을 변경합니다.

locale imbue(
   const locale& _Loc
);

매개 변수

  • _Loc
    로캘 문자열입니다.

반환 값

이전 로캘입니다.

설명

경우 rdbuf 않은 null 포인터, 멤버 함수 호출 됩니다

rdbuf->pubimbue(_Loc)

어떤 경우에 반환 ios_base::imbue(_Loc).

예제

// basic_ios_imbue.cpp
// compile with: /EHsc
#include <iostream>
#include <locale>

int main( ) 
{
   using namespace std;
   
   cout.imbue( locale( "french_france" ) );
   double x = 1234567.123456;
   cout << x << endl;
}

요구 사항

헤더: <ios>

네임 스페이스: std

참고 항목

참조

basic_ios Class

iostream 프로그래밍

iostreams 규칙